AnnMari Shannahan joined amfAR’s staff as vice president of Public
Information in May 2010. AnnMari came to amfAR from The Ingenuity Lab, a
creative studio that she founded after 17 years of working in the branding,
marketing and communications space. Throughout her career, AnnMari has led the
development of inspirational marketing initiatives for not for profit
organizations and Fortune 500 and start up companies including Texas Children's
Hospital, PBS, Vulcan Productions, Food Network, People Magazine, Black
Entertainment Television, TransitCenter, Upromise, Genzyme, Genentech, Abbott
Labs, Novartis, Johnson & Johnson, and Pfizer.
Prior to The Ingenuity Lab, AnnMari served as the Principal of Client
Services for the design and branding firm Method, she was a Managing Partner and
Director of Client Services with marketing agency Greater Than One, and Director
of Advanced Branding for Viant, an international digital consulting firm. She
also held management positions with Razorfish and Riptide Communications.
AnnMari holds a Bachelor of Arts Degree from Central Connecticut State
University. She has continued her education throughout her professional career
by successfully pursuing executive education business programs including Harvard
Business School’s program in Consumer Brand Marketing.
